Transaction d57ac591342a731d913ef6395fe9a4cc201d35a0ec59eaf9cce5477bcdb441bc

37 Input
2 Outputs
  • d57ac591342a731d913ef6395fe9a4cc201d35a0ec59eaf9cce5477bcdb441bc:0
  • value  141780
    address  3CrsBB4eTjmhGbf73uoTnaHdJsAc9B3U5u
  • d57ac591342a731d913ef6395fe9a4cc201d35a0ec59eaf9cce5477bcdb441bc:1
  • value  21864073
    address  3Ba5QaW9bhD7dbCM2WLc8eCL8E9RgNV2z2